**Q: Why do health checks keep flapping behind the Lanternwick load balancer?**

Usually it's the probe timeout being tighter than the app's warmup. Bump the grace period to 30s before panicking. If the admin console itself goes unreachable, there's a break-glass login, and the recovery passphrase for it is right here below.

unlock words, fafog-yagap: julvan-rusix-rusdor-quenath-drumir-wenir-sileth-julael-aldion-julael-frador-giliel-tameth-ulador

Hi Marta — quick handover before I'm off. The seed samples for the Brindlewood trial plot are boxed in the cold room, shelf two, labelled by variety. Germination sheets are tucked inside the lid. Tobin from Greenhalm Agritech collects them Thursday morning. He'll need the courier hand-over instruction below before he signs anything.

courier memo of bawef-kaguf: the briion quenox courier leaves the tamdor aldius joreth belion julir joreth wenix pelath ledger at gate 7145 under passcode 571533

Ticket: Config drift in Restocka planner nodes

Plugin authors: we detected drift between the published Restocka planner defaults and what production nodes actually run. Route-batching and cooldown settings diverged after last month's hotfix. Plugins relying on documented defaults may mis-schedule restocks until patched. To help you reconcile, the actual live configuration is pasted below.

config for bahop-baduf:
[kasion]
team = lamath
access_code = ac_d807e5
host = kasion.paliqcloud.corp
port = 4000
owner = julix.tamvan
peer = frair.qorvelsoft.local

**Onboarding: thumbler CLI**

thumbler batch-resizes images for the Quillmark pipeline. Install from the internal registry, run `thumbler doctor`, then test with the sample set in the fixtures bucket. Never resize originals in place; output goes to a staging prefix. Concurrency defaults to 8; don't raise it on shared runners. Credentials live in the team vault, unlocked with the passphrase below.

vault phrase of hawep-kahap = casax-oliius-wenix